Output 86855a1766d0803910e3fadc9307037259cd5c908455ec26230ef6b407590604:6

value
509075
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20cb3a1f66882ec93fc6fc2a8cda15e08e64c09a OP_EQUAL
address
34gR19M7tEDKSc5dDPuJYYm8fvTyU7W3mR
transaction
86855a1766d0803910e3fadc9307037259cd5c908455ec26230ef6b407590604
spent
true